The following formula helps to figure out Actual Cubic Feet per Minute based on data from your Standard Cubic Feet per Minute Rotameter: ACFM=SCFM* (460+Temperature (F))/530* 14.7/(14.7+psig). If you read the gas flow at 100 SCFM at a temperature of 90 degrees F and a pressure of 40 psi, your ACFM flow is: 100* (460+90)/530* 14.7/(14.7+40)=27.9 ACFM. The storage volume for a compressed gas can be calculated by using Boyle's Law, pa Va = pc Vc = constant (1), pa = atmospheric pressure (14.7 psia, 101.325 kPa), Va = volume of the gas atatmospheric pressure (cubic feet, m3), pc = pressure after compression (psi, kPa), Vc = volume of gas after compression (cubic feet, m3), The amount of free gas at atmospheric pressure in a given volume - like a cylinder storage - can be calculated my modifying (1), Va = pc Vc / pa (2). Va = (2214.7 psia) (1.76 cu ft) / (14.7 psia) = 265 (cu ft) In other words - if air in a 1.76 cubic feet container is compressed to 2200 psig - the same air at atmospheric pressure will occupy 265 cubic feet.
